Principles of Orthopaedic Nursing
This unit is designed to provide a foundation for your ongoing development as orthopaedic nurses. It will allow online interaction with peers to discuss evidence-based practice and clinical care pathways to optimise care given to persons, in both the adult and paediatric setting. You will become familiar with the underpinning principles and nursing management regimens of orthopaedic nursing which will enhance clinical decision making. This knowledge will enable you to provide holistic nursing care to persons experiencing orthopaedic complications or trauma. Furthermore, you will have a better understanding of your role as a member of the interdisciplinary team as well.
